Quote:
Originally Posted by Who View Post
Has anyone else gotten the Gulum-Ei bug? Can't complete the quest, and thus, Thieves Guild is inaccessible to me now.
Happened to me as well. You have to go to the end of Brinewater Grotto in the room with the 3 levers (where he should be) and type "player.placeatme 00013284" in the console. Spawned right behind me and let me finish the quest from where it left me.

When it comes to armor, follower's skills don't matter so much at later stages. The universal armor cap for player/follower is 567 (you can go beyond this, but it won't make a difference), which you could theoretically hit with ANY armor (like say, steel armor). This of course requires a bit of smithing abuse and possibly exploiting the enchant-alchemy-smith synergy to perform, but it's doable.

Aela lacking training in heavy armor would be important if you were unable to provide her with heavy armor that would add up to 567, but that can be done rather easily. Give her what looks best in combat.

Follower's training in skills is important for weapons (as far as I'm aware there is no cap on damage) and for blocking. So give them weapons/shields that are appropriate to what is suggested on the Wiki.

It's cap is at -80% physical damage. The 567 is generalized rating of when the -80% is achieved with full set of armor. You need a higher rating if you aren't wearing a full set (not wearing a helmet for example)

The +% blacksmith are very important. I smithed my final daedric set with blacksmith ring, black smith amulet, notched pickaxe and blacksmith body armor and Fortify Smithing potion made from glowing mushrooms and butterfly wings.

It makes a normal armor more than double its defense rating. (It will always say legendary after a certain point, but the armor rating can still be higher)

I tried to get the highest possible armor rating on my main character just for the fun of it and it was over 1300. I bought a pair of boots from a random npc with a +heavy armor level enchantment. Disenchanted that and put it on two of my armor, getting a total of lvl 150 heavy armor (it turned green).

Notched Pickaxe is a pickaxe that gives your blacksmithing bonus and 6 or 8 shock damage. You can find this at the peak of Throat of the World This is above the quest area, you can actually climb higher by jumping on the rocks up the cliff.
